Service Department Customer Service Admin
Reports to Service Manager
Key relationships: Service Manager, Service Technicians, Independent Contractors, Production Manager and Quality Assurance Team, Home Owners, Retail Sales Centers, Service Team, Sales Department, and Parts Manager, Parts Assistant, Purchasing
Primary Responsibilities
Call/Take phone calls from homeowners and retailers in their respective areas
Contacts homeowner and evaluates cosmetic repairs needed from list they supplied
Verify correct homeowner information, phone numbers, email address, home location physical address
Contact every homeowner to advise that their work order is in progress. Read thru the scripted one time cosmetic visit and remaining limited one year plumbing and electrical warranty
Contact retailers regarding lot or display model re‑work
Assign technician to homeowner within their geographic location
Writes Work Orders for Service Technicians/Contractors
Writes up parts needed
Attaches décor page for home and any schematics needed to complete repairs at job site
Arranges best way to get parts to technician; FedEx, Fleetwood truck, SAIA, South Eastern or Cavco Parts truck, etc.
Finalize work orders, and determinations for state – close out in system (Deacom)
Coordinate and prioritize work orders with Service Manager, and service team through weekly meetings
Review completed work orders for any flaws, or inadequacies on technician’s part
